Analysis
Bermuda recorded 1.5% for final consumption expenditure in 2024.
The figure is down 59.8% on the previous year and up 276.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, final consumption expenditure in Bermuda peaked at 7.1% in 2016 and was at its lowest, -8.3%, in 2020.
Bermuda ranks 140th of 175 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Final consumption expenditure is expenditure on goods and services by resident institutional units for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. Final consumption expenditure can be measured for households, general government, the central bank and non-profit institutions serving households. This indicator denotes the percentage change over each previous year of the constant price (base year 2015) series in United States dollars.
